Canadian PM to meet Bush this month

0 Comments | AFP, April, 2004

TORONTO (AFP) — Canadian Prime Minister Paul Martin said he would meet President George W. Bush this month, in what is being seen as a bid to patch up US-Canadian relations bruised by disagreements over Iraq.

"We will be meeting somewhere near the end of the month," Martin told reporters, during a campaign stop in Burlington, Ontario.

Martin last year took over from former prime minister Jean Chretien, who enjoyed a cool relationship with Bush.

He had his first official talks with the US leader on the sidelines of a summit of countries of the Americas in Monterey, Mexico in January and has pledged to improve ties between Ottawa and Washington.
